Park Entry Fees in Kenya

In Kenya, protected areas are categorized into three main types: National Parks, National Reserves, and Conservancies.

  • National Parks are managed by the National Government through the Kenya Wildlife Service (KWS).
  • National Reserves are managed by County Governments.
  • Conservancies are privately or community-owned and operated.

Park entry fees vary based on two tourism seasons: High Season (July–December) and Low Season (January-June). Only Masai Mara Reserve applies seasonal pricing.

For National Parks, fees are paid online via the eCitizen portal. Conservancies and reserves may accept cash or Mpesa at their gates or require advance booking.

National Parks (Managed by KWS)

Park Name Citizen/Resident (KES) Non-Resident (USD) Seasonal Pricing
Amboseli National Park 860 60 No
Nairobi National Park 500 43 No
Lake Nakuru National Park 860 60 No

National Reserves (Managed by Counties)

Reserve Name Citizen/Resident (KES) Non-Resident (USD) Season
Masai Mara National Reserve 1000 100 (Low) / 200 (High) Seasonal
Samburu National Reserve 300 70 No
Buffalo Springs Reserve 300 70 No

Private Conservancies

Conservancy Citizen/Resident (KES) Non-Resident (USD)
Ol Pejeta Conservancy 1,400 110
Lewa Wildlife Conservancy 2,000 105
Naboisho Conservancy 2,500 120
